The City of Los Angeles Workforce Investment Board and the City's Economic and Workforce Development Department, together with the network of WorkSource Centers/America's Job Centers of California and the YouthSource Centers, are prepared for the July 1, 2015 transition to the new federal Workforce Innovation and Opportunity Act (WIOA) .
Various trainings have been held to share the new (draft) regulations and to review the compliance matters regarding the WIOA. Throughout the 2015-16 Program Year, the WIB and EWDD will conduct additional discussions and trainings to ensure the City's Workforce Development System is in compliance and maximizing the full utility of the new funding.
